Towards harmonised procedures for quantification of catchment scale nutrient losses from european catchments

Objective

Implementation of the Water Framework Directive calls, i.a. for harmonised methodologies (hereafter referred to as 'tools') to quantify nutrient losses from diffuse sources. Experiences gained from reporting on quantitative nutrient data at European level, and the development of the HARP Guidelines, have revealed the need for reliable and comparable quantification tools.
EUROHARP will compare the performance of 10 tools by applying them on a large number of European-wide catchments, starting with the 5 catchments with the most comprehensive N and P related data available, located on a north.south/east- west gradient, before a final full scale application in a network of 17 catchments throughout Europe. EUROHARP will deliver an electronic decision support system ('toolbox') to assist end-users in selecting the most practicable and cost-effective tools for quantifying N and P losses from diffuse sources under different environmental conditions in Europe for their implementation of, i.a. the Water Framework Directive. Furthermore, social and economic consequences of improved quantification of diffuse losses of nutrients will be investigated.
